Definition and Explanation

Creditors rights litigation is the legal path lenders use to enforce payment when debts are not paid. It covers remedies such as collecting on judgments, foreclosing on collateral, and pursuing asset recovery within the rule of law.

Key Elements and Processes

Key steps include documenting debt, filing the appropriate actions, managing discovery, and pursuing enforcement through the courts while protecting rights and staying compliant.

Key Terms and Glossary

Glossary terms you may encounter in creditors rights matters are listed here to help you understand the process.

Creditor

A person or entity to whom money is owed.

Judgment

A court-ordered decision that confirms the amount owed and enables collection.

Lien

A security interest in property that secures repayment of a debt.

Enforcement

Actions taken to collect on a judgment, lien, or other court remedy.

What is creditors rights litigation?

Creditor rights litigation involves pursuing remedies when debts are unpaid, including judgments and liens. It can also involve negotiating settlements that preserve value for both sides. The process follows state and federal rules and aims to recover owed funds while protecting business interests.

The timeline varies with the case complexity, court backlog, and debtor assets. Simple actions can move faster, while complex enforcement may take longer. We work to provide a realistic timetable for your situation.

Possible recoveries include the amount of the debt, interest, costs, and in some cases attorneys’ fees. In California, recovery may be limited by statutes and the specifics of the case.

While you can pursue certain remedies on your own, consulting with counsel helps ensure proper procedure and increases the likelihood of recovery while minimizing risk.

Relief may include judgments, liens, wage garnishment, and other court orders designed to secure payment and protect collateral.

Bankruptcy can affect creditor actions; coordination with bankruptcy proceedings may be required to maximize recovery and protect rights.

Disputes can be resolved through negotiation, mediation, or court decisions. The path depends on the facts and the desired outcome.

Costs include court fees, filing fees, attorney time, and sometimes costs for expert reports. We discuss likely costs during the initial consultation.

Bring documents showing debt, contracts, correspondence, payment history, and any security interests to help us assess the case.
